Catmaster,
we just got done putting the slp single pipe, v-force reeds, slp high flow external air intake. We are probably at about 1500ft. elevation. I installed 470/480 staggered jetting. It was about thirty degrees yesterday in low/sticky snow conditions. I was getting about 1175 degrees midrange and about 1200 degrees on the top, with only ten degrees difference between cylinders. Im looking for a little hotter temps, but it was a pretty warm day so not concerned there. On the stalker pro radar it would only pull 105mph at 7700 rpm full shift out with a new belt. The owner actually thought that it was slower than stock. I'm not surprised there though. Im still running stock clutching and that is where i am needing help.
I NEED HELP TRYING TO FIND MY CLUTCH SETUP. This will be a ditch banger, so backshift is important, but i need more pull from this thing. We have setup a single piped 2001 zr 800 d&ds cluth kit, that is pulling 82 grams. I dont remember the rest of the setup right now, but i was very impressed with that kit in particular.
I really need some recommendations here.

Last year, with a single speedwerx pipe, boyseen reeds, gutted air box, and clutching it hit 115.3mph on a stalker radar gun. It might have had a hair more, but I was running out of room.
I just dialed my clutch in on a dyno and ended up with a 62/54 helix, 80 gram weights, and speedwerx springs.
With the mods done to it this year, I am hoping to hit 120+. This thing is already a monster out of the hole, so I am not to worried about gaining anymore holeshot.
